Apple Pie Coffee Cake

Servings: 14

Ingredients:
1 package (18 1/4 ounces) spice cake mix
1 can (21 ounces) apple pie filling
3 eggs
3/4 cup sour cream
1/4 cup water
2 tablespoons vegetable oil
1 teaspoon almond extract*
2 tablespoons brown sugar
1 1/2 teaspoons ground cinnamon
Nonstick cooking spray, for coating cake pan

For the Glaze: (optional)
2/3 cup confectioners' sugar
2 teaspoons milk

Confectioners' Sugar

*If you don't have almond extract on hand, you may substitute it with vanilla extract.


Instructions:
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(180 C). Spray a 10-inch bundt or tube pan with nonstick cooking spray. Set aside.

Set aside 1 tablespoon cake mix. Set aside 1 1/2 cups pie filling.

In a mixing bowl, combine eggs, sour cream, water, oil, extract and remaining cake mix and pie filling. Beat on medium speed for 2 minutes. Pour half into the prepared 10-inch bundt or tube pan.

Combine the brown sugar, cinnamon and reserved cake mix; sprinkle over batter. Spoon reserved pie filling over batter to within 3/4 inch of edges; top with remaining batter.

Bake at 350 degrees F (180 C) for 40-45 minutes or until a toothpick inserted near the center comes out clean. Cool for 10 minutes before removing from pan to a wire rack. When cake has cooled, drizzle with glaze, or if desired dust cake with confectioners' sugar.

Glaze: (optional)
In a small bowl, combine glaze ingredients. Mix well. Drizzle over cooled cake.

Makes 14 servings.
